2.第2篇 Java语言基础.ppt

  1. 1、本文档共60页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第二章 Java语言基础 2.1 标识符和保留字 2.2 数据类型 2.3 简单数据类型 2.4 类型转换机制 2.5 运算符 2.6 表达式 2.7 包装类 2.8 输入/输出初步 JDK Installation Where to download? / Usually JDK we mentioned is J2SE So from the URL above, click “DOWNLOAD”, then “J2SE” JDK Installation Where to download? / Usually JDK we mentioned is J2SE So from the URL above, click “DOWNLOAD”, then “J2SE” Select the archive you want to download… JDK 5.0 Update 7 with NetBeans 5.0 JDK 5.0 Update 6 with Java EE JDK 5.0 Update 8 Java Runtime Environment (JRE) 5.0 Update 8 J2SE 5.0 Documentation Tutorial Run the installation (You can have a look at the “installation instructions” next to the download link) JDK Installation Browsing the installation fold Making tests. Define classes in a “java” file How to compile? - javac How to run? - java How to set “PATH” variables? How about adding “public” keyword? Different attempts to run “class” files How to set “CLASSPATH” variables? 2.1 标识符和保留字 2.1.1 标识符 2.1.2 保留字 2.2 数据类型 2.2.1 数据类型概述 2.2.2 常量与变量 常量:final关键字 变量--生存期 3.1 Java语言是强类型语言语言 Java 语言强类型语言。 Java 的安全和健壮性部分来自于强类型语言。 每个变量有类型,每个表达式有类型,而且每种类型是严格定义的。 所有的数值传递,不管是直接的还是通过方法调用经由参数传过去的都要先进行类型相容性的检查。 Java编译器对所有的表达式和参数都要进行类型相容性的检查以保证类型是兼容的。 任何类型的不匹配都是错误的,在编译器完成编译以前,错误必须被改正。 3.2 简单数据类型 Java定义了8个简单(或基本)的数据类型。 使用简单数据类型可以构造数组或类的类型来使用它们。 Java是完全面向对象的,但简单数据类型不是。这样做的原因是出于效率方面的考虑。 Java可移植性的要求,所有的数据类型都有一个严格的定义的范围。 3.3 整数类型 Java 定义了4个整数类型: byte,short,int,long。 Java 不支持无符号的整数。 长整型 64 –9,223,372,036,854,775,808 ~ 9,223,372,036,854,775,807 整型 32 –2,147,483,648 ~ 2,147,483,647 短整型 16 –32,768 ~ 32,767 字节型 8 –128~127 3.3.1 字节型(byte) 有符号的8位类型。 数的范围是 -128~127。 从网络或文件处理数据流的时候,字节类型的变量特别有用。 处理未加工的二进制的数据时,它们也是有用的。 例如:byte b,c; 3.3.2 短整型(short) 有符号的16位类型。 数的范围是 –32,768~32,767 。 可能是Java中使用得最少的类型。 例如: short s; short t; 3.3.3 整型(int) 最常用的整数类型是 int。它是有符号的32位类型。 数的范围是 -2,147,483,648~2,147,483,647。 包含 byte,short,int 及自变量数字,在进行计算以前,所有表达式的类型被提升到 int。 整型是最通用并且有效的类型。 3.3.4 长整型(long) 有符号的64位类型 数的范围

文档评论(0)

xuefei111 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档